Impressive on any occasion

NEVER underestimate the pressure put on a chef who must stand in front of strangers while they taste his freshly-prepared food.

It can be daunting not only for the chef but for the organisers, who may well have taken the decision to select a new caterer rather than stick with the regular supplier.

Thankfully, Des Wallington of DDW Catering Ltd has nerves of steel to match his asbestos-fingers and knows even the toughest crowd will appreciate good-tasting food.

The company’s Occupation Road kitchens are where the work begins to create anything from a finger buffet delivered to one of their growing list of business clients or canapes followed by a three-course meal at a glamorous black-tie event.

“Everyone can be an expert when it comes to cooking but often one of the biggest challenges is to bring it altogether at the right time,” said Des, who set up the business after serving 22 years in the Royal Navy.

His wife, Ann, who grew up in the Corby area works closely with Des to ensure each client gets the food they want on time and on budget.

“We realised a long time ago that it was no good telling people in Corby what they should be eating,” said Des. “We have examples of our menus, but each client can then pick and choose what they would like to eat – it can be a challenge, but then life would be boring if all we did was bake sausage rolls and make piles and piles of sandwiches.

“It can be interesting just what request might be coming our way and when we can we try to meet their ideas.”

Latest challenges have been anything from a Burns Night complete with traditional haggis, a three-course black tie dinner at a venue lacking kitchen facilities and a German-themed buffet with the clients impressed that in a few days the team had sourced ‘proper’ Pretzels and curry ketchup.

Des said: “It would be easier to say no but we love playing our part in the life of Corby and feel privileged to be at their high days and low days.”
